My son just invented a word:

‘næstfødselsdagsbarn’ n. (Danish) the person, whose birthday is tomorrow.

It is built on ‘fødsels·dags·barn’ (i.e. ‘birth·day child’) with the prefix ‘næst-’ (i.e. ‘second-’ as in ‘næst·bedst’, ‘second-best’). This prefix is almost exclusively used with superlative adjectives, but historically, it was used with some kinship nouns like ‘næst·søskende·barn’ (literally ‘next sibling child’, so ‘second cousin’).

He turns 7.

Overheard a #Danish pronunciation issue in real time. Child wanted to describe one of her skills as being a good friend - "god ven". Her mom said that she could just write "god ven", pronouncing "god" as [goðˀ] with a very clear soft d. The child seemingly corrected her, saying [goʔo], with no soft d, but realizing the stød with this kind of double-syllabification. They repeated their pronunciations back and forth, and then the child went on to write "go", not "god" as the orthography wants it.

Did you know that the 18th c. #Danish court had delicate problems?

Sophia of #Denmark married Gustav III of #Sweden when she was 20. It took 9 years to consummate their marriage.

The #king had asked the master of the horse, #Finn Adolf Munck, for sex ed. Munck was to stay close to the bedchamber to assist. His help was soon needed by both parties.

When Sophia fell pregnant, all of Stockholm was atwitter.

If Gustav IV was indeed #illegitimate remains unknown.

"Torn" is a song written by #ScottCutler, #AnnePreven—who composed all of the lyrics—and #PhilThornalley in 1991 as a solo song for Preven. It was recorded and performed live during this period, but not given its first formal release until 1993, when #Danish singer #LisSørensen released the song in Danish under the title "Brændt" ([pʁænˀt], meaning 'burnt'). Cutler and Preven formed an #alternativeRock band, #Ednaswap, in 1993.
